Park Service Aiming To Reintroduce Wolves To Isle Royale
MINNEAPOLIS (WCCO) -- The National Park Service wants to put 20 to 30 wolves on a remote island off Minnesota's north shore.
It says they're needed to bolster the nearly extinct population on Isle Royale.
The reintroduction could happen as soon as this fall, depending on funding and finding the wolves.
Supporters say the move would help preserve the island's ecosystem and reduce the large moose population on the island.
